A software company.
Progress (NASDAQ: PRGS) provides the best products to develop, deploy and manage high-impact business applications. Our comprehensive product stack is designed to make technology teams more productive and we have a deep commitment to the developer community, both open source and commercial alike. With Progress, organizations can accelerate the creation and delivery of strategic business applications, automate the process by which apps are configured, deployed and scaled, and make critical data and content more accessible and secure—leading to competitive differentiation and business success. Over 1,700 independent software vendors, 100,000+ enterprise customers, and a three-million-strong developer community rely on Progress to power their applications.

About the Product:
 
Sitefinity is a .NET Content Management System delivering power without complications. Designed with both usability and extensibility in mind, Sitefinity is engineered to make managing a website a positive, empowering experience. Because it's built on a cutting-edge code base, Sitefinity is best equipped to meet the long-term needs of today's businesses, including tackling the fast-paced mobile world. Building on that foundation, Sitefinity Cloud enables system integrators, digital agencies, and end users to develop, run and manage Sitefinity-powered digital experiences without the complexity of building and maintaining the necessary infrastructure, development and deployment tools, and practices

Our team is responsible for two products - Progress Telerik Reporting and Progress Telerik Report Server. What we offer is a powerful ad-hock report generation engine with rich report design tooling and repot viewer controls enabling integration into multiple UI technologies like React, Blazor, Angular, ASP.NET, WinUI, WinForms, and WPF. Telerik Report Server is a Web-based end to end report management and sharing solution powered by the same powerful engine. The team uses C#, JavaScript, and TypeScript to build the reporting engine and the integration services and controls. Our customers are software developers, like us. They are continuously demanding top quality, clean and intuitive APIs; and we are continuously learning from them.

MarkLogic is the powerful, agile and trusted enterprise multi-model database that organizations around the world have been using in production for over 15 years. Our unique technology powers some of the world’s largest and most complex applications for customers in media, government, financial services, healthcare, and other industries worldwide.
